What is Wireshark?

Wireshark is a popular, free, and open-source network protocol analyzer that enables users to capture and interactively browse the traffic running on a computer network. It is used for network troubleshooting, analysis, software and communication protocol development, and education. Wireshark is available for various operating systems, including Windows, macOS, and Linux.

Main Features

Some of the key features of Wireshark include:

  • Deep inspection of hundreds of protocols, with more being added all the time
  • Live capture and offline analysis
  • Multi-platform: Runs on Windows, macOS, Linux, Solaris, and other platforms
  • Captured network data can be browsed via a GUI, or via the TTY-mode TShark utility
  • Rich VoIP analysis

Installation Guide

Downloading Wireshark

To download Wireshark, follow these steps:

  1. Visit the official Wireshark website at https://www.wireshark.org/
  2. Click on the “Download” button
  3. Select the operating system and version you want to download
  4. Choose the installation package (e.g., Windows Installer or macOS.dmg)
  5. Save the file to your computer

Installing Wireshark

Once you have downloaded the installation package, follow these steps to install Wireshark:

  1. Run the installation package (e.g.,.exe or.dmg)
  2. Follow the installation prompts to install Wireshark
  3. Accept the license agreement and choose the installation location
  4. Choose the components to install (e.g., Wireshark, TShark, etc.)
  5. Wait for the installation to complete

Wireshark Snapshot and Restore Workflow

Creating a Snapshot

A snapshot in Wireshark is a saved capture file that can be used to analyze network traffic at a later time. To create a snapshot, follow these steps:

  1. Start Wireshark and begin a new capture
  2. Click on the “Capture” menu and select “Start”
  3. Choose the network interface to capture from
  4. Set the capture filter (optional)
  5. Click on the “Capture” button to start the capture
  6. Once you have captured the desired amount of traffic, click on the “Stop” button
  7. Save the capture file as a snapshot (e.g.,.pcapng)

Restoring a Snapshot

To restore a snapshot, follow these steps:

  1. Start Wireshark and open the snapshot file (e.g.,.pcapng)
  2. Click on the “File” menu and select “Open”
  3. Navigate to the location of the snapshot file and select it
  4. Click on the “Open” button to load the snapshot
  5. Wireshark will display the captured traffic in the GUI

Wireshark vs Alternatives

Comparison of Network Protocol Analyzers

There are several alternatives to Wireshark, including:

  • Tcpdump: A command-line packet analyzer
  • Microsoft Network Monitor: A network protocol analyzer for Windows
  • OmniPeek: A commercial network protocol analyzer

Each of these alternatives has its own strengths and weaknesses. Wireshark is generally considered to be one of the most powerful and flexible network protocol analyzers available.

FAQ

Frequently Asked Questions

Here are some frequently asked questions about Wireshark:

  • What is Wireshark used for? Wireshark is used for network troubleshooting, analysis, software and communication protocol development, and education.
  • Is Wireshark free? Yes, Wireshark is free and open-source.
  • What operating systems does Wireshark support? Wireshark supports Windows, macOS, Linux, Solaris, and other platforms.

Submit your application